Summation developed by AccessData is a web-based legal review platform that provides teams with a single tool for managing all post-collection stages of e-discovery. Powered by FTK processing technology, Summation combines processing, review and case organization into a single product for accelerated e-discovery possible. A solution to respond to legal matters or internal investigations with capabilities that reduce data to only what’s relevant. Data is discovered where it lives within the Microsoft Purview boundary.
